GAUTIER, Miss. — Mississippi Gulf Coast Community College trustees approved a $5 million building project to boost the Gautier campus’ science, technology, engineering and mathematics programs. The project will add a new wing to an existing building. With industries such as Ingalls Shipbuilding and Chevron’s Pascagoula refinery as neighbors, STEM skills are in high demand, said Jackson County campus Vice President Carmen Walters.
